The first step in choosing a feed additive manufacturer is to evaluate their quality control measures. Look for manufacturers that adhere to internationally recognized standards and certifications such as ISO and GMP. These standards ensure that the products are not only effective but also safe for livestock consumption. Requesting product samples and testing them can also provide insights into the quality of the additives produced by the manufacturer.
Understanding the ingredients used in the feed additives is essential. A reputable feed additive manufacturer should provide transparency regarding the sources and benefits of each ingredient. Check for scientifically-backed studies that demonstrate the effectiveness of these components in enhancing animal health and nutrition. Ingredients should be non-toxic, nutritionally beneficial, and ideally derived from natural sources whenever possible.
Another important consideration is the range of products offered by the feed additive manufacturer. A versatile manufacturer that provides a variety of additives tailored for different species and nutritional needs can be a valuable partner. This breadth indicates that the manufacturer is knowledgeable about diverse nutritional requirements and can support your specific goals with the right solutions.
Customization can play a key role in nutrition strategies. Assess if the feed additive manufacturer allows for custom formulations to meet specific needs. A provider that is willing to work closely with you to develop tailor-made solutions demonstrates a commitment to your success and recognizes that nutritional needs vary significantly from one operation to another.

The level of customer support provided by the feed additive manufacturer is another crucial factor. Manufacturers should offer not only product support but also educational resources. Ask about the availability of nutritionists or technical staff who can assist you with implementing the additives in your feeding program. Good customer service is often indicative of the manufacturer's commitment to building long-term relationships with their clients.
Before making your final choice, research the manufacturer’s reputation in the industry. Online reviews, testimonials from other producers, and case studies can offer valuable insights into the effectiveness of their products and their level of customer support. A manufacturer with a strong reputation for delivering quality products and services is more likely to be a reliable choice for your livestock nutrition needs.
While cost should not be the only consideration, it is undeniably an important factor in selecting a feed additive manufacturer. Analyze the pricing structures of various manufacturers, but be cautious of choosing based solely on the lowest price. Assess the value each manufacturer provides in terms of product efficacy, service quality, and support. Sometimes, investing slightly more in a higher-quality product can lead to greater cost savings in the long run through improved animal performance.
Lastly, ensure that the feed additive manufacturer complies with all relevant regulations and maintains proper documentation. This will help to avoid potential legal issues and ensure that you are providing safe and approved products to your livestock. A manufacturer that prioritizes compliance is likely to produce high-quality, reliable products that conform to industry standards.
